Simulación mediante técnicas de cómputo paralelo sobre el tiempo promedio de escape de partículas en un sistema confinado
2012Profesores: Dr. Leonardo Dagdug Lima y Dr. Manuel Aguilar Cornejo
Resumen: La computación paralela es una técnica de programación en la que muchas instrucciones se ejecutan simultáneamente. Se basa en el principio de que los problemas grandes se pueden dividir en partes más pequeñas que pueden resolverse de forma concurrente (“en paralelo”). Existen diferentes plataformas para implementar un programa paralelo, entre los más conocidos están los clústers de CPUs y los clusters de GPU ́s (procesadores gráficos con gran capacidad de cálculo y elevado nivel de paralelismo). En la propuesta de esta tesis está hacer un análisis de los Clusters de GPU ́s para ver su posible utilización en el desarrollo de un sistema que nos permita simular el movimiento difusivo de partículas y moléculas en un sistema confinado. Esta aplicación es de gran interés para el departamento de física de nuestra Universidad y tiene impacto directo a la física, química y biología, además de servirnos como caso de estudio para la aplicación de propuestas novedosas en el cómputo paralelo.
Objetivo general
- Diseñar e implementar, mediante clústers de GPU’s y CPU’s, la simulación paralela que encuentre la distribución de los tiempos promedios de escape de las partículas puntuales del sistema confinado para diferentes arreglos geométricos en las aberturas de escape
Objetivos específicos
- Realizar un estudio del modelo de programación paralela usando clústers de GPU ‘s.
- Realizar un estudio de la aplicación a programar y determinar si es posible hacerlo usando una combinación de clusters de GPU ́s y CPU ́s y construir el programa de forma eficiente en tiempo y espacio
Ultima actualización 14/08/2022 por pcyti